Lizzo Sued by Watch Out for the Big Grrrls Contestants

A trio of Lizzo‘s dancers, two of whom appeared on Lizzo’s Watch Out for the Big Grrrls as contestants, are suing the singer and musician for assault, sexual harassment, and discrimination.

What is Lizzo being sued for?

Deadline has reported that dancers Arianna Davis, Crystal Williams, and Noelle Rodriguez are suing Lizzo for sexual harassment, assault, discrimination, and fostering a “hostile work environment.” The broad specific complaint was filed in L.A. Superior Court this morning, with both Lizzo and Shirlene Quigley — the head of Lizzo’s dance team — being named.

The outlet notes that the trio alleges they were “body shamed, put through a self-described ‘excruciating’ audition for their own jobs after drinking on the clock accusations and held to prohibitive ‘soft hold’ retainers,” as well as “forced to attend and participate in sex shows while on tour, having their virginity mocked, being subject to religious diatribes, and a case of ‘false imprisonment.'” The suit also claims that Williams, Davis, and other non-African American dancers faced racial discrimination from “the all-white management team.”

Williams and Davis were both contestants on Prime Video’s Lizzo’s Watch Out for the Big Grrrls, leading them to tour with Lizzo. Williams and Davis were fired in early 2023, while Rodriguez quit back in May.
